NetApp’s certification program is built around real-world scenarios and practical knowledge rather than theoretical abstractions. It covers a wide range of topics including ONTAP storage operating systems, cloud-connected infrastructure, hybrid environments, SAN and NAS protocols, and data protection strategies. The program is designed to reflect what engineers actually encounter on the job, making the credentials immediately applicable in professional settings.
Each certification level builds on the last, forming a logical progression from foundational awareness to deep technical expertise. This layered structure means that candidates are not just collecting certificates but are genuinely developing a more complete and functional understanding of how NetApp technology integrates into modern data center environments. The curriculum is periodically updated to stay current with product releases and industry trends.

The associate tier is where many professionals begin to specialize. NetApp’s associate-level credentials focus on specific areas such as ONTAP administration, cloud services, and data protection. Candidates at this level are expected to demonstrate hands-on familiarity with NetApp tools and the ability to perform common administrative tasks without constant guidance. These certifications are particularly relevant for storage administrators, junior systems engineers, and cloud support personnel.
The growing relevance of associate-level credentials comes from how much the IT market has changed. Employers are increasingly unwilling to invest resources in training professionals from scratch, and a recognized associate certification tells hiring managers that a candidate can contribute from day one. NetApp’s associate exams are rigorous enough to carry genuine weight while remaining accessible to those with one to two years of relevant experience in the field.

NetApp has made notable updates to its certification catalog in recent years, adding new credentials that reflect shifts in how data infrastructure is deployed and managed. Among the additions are certifications focused on cloud-integrated ONTAP, NetApp Cloud Volumes, and multi-cloud data management. These additions acknowledge that storage no longer lives exclusively in on-premises data centers and that professionals need validated expertise in hybrid and cloud-native environments.
The refresh cycle NetApp uses for its exams is another positive development. Rather than allowing certifications to become outdated artifacts, NetApp retires older credentials and introduces new ones that align with current product versions and industry practices. This keeps the certification program relevant and ensures that certified professionals are recognized for knowledge that actually applies to the technology environments organizations are running today.

NetApp certification exams are delivered through Pearson VUE testing centers as well as through online proctored options. The exams typically consist of multiple-choice questions, scenario-based items, and in some cases drag-and-drop or simulation components. The number of questions and time limits vary by level, but candidates at all tiers should expect a thorough assessment that requires more than surface-level familiarity with the material.
Preparation for NetApp exams is supported by a range of official resources including study guides, practice tests, instructor-led training courses, and self-paced e-learning modules available through NetApp Learning Services. Candidates who combine hands-on lab practice with structured study materials tend to perform significantly better than those who rely solely on memorization. The practical orientation of the exams rewards professionals who have real-world exposure to NetApp environments.
Like most major technology certification programs, NetApp requires credential holders to recertify periodically to maintain their active status. The recertification process typically involves passing a current version of the relevant exam or completing continuing education requirements. This ensures that certified professionals remain current as products evolve and new features are introduced into the NetApp ecosystem.
The recertification timeline varies by credential level but is generally structured to give professionals adequate time to prepare while preventing credentials from becoming significantly outdated. One of the most frequent errors candidates make is underestimating the depth of knowledge required at each certification level. Treating a professional-level exam like an associate-level one, or assuming general IT experience will carry you through without targeted preparation, leads to disappointing results. The exams are designed to assess specific technical competencies, not general intelligence or broad industry awareness.
Another common mistake is relying exclusively on brain dumps or unofficial study materials. While these resources may seem to offer shortcuts, they often contain inaccurate or outdated information and do not develop the genuine understanding needed to succeed on scenario-based questions. Candidates who use official NetApp resources and supplement with hands-on experience consistently outperform those who take shortcuts.
